
<th>标签默认居中
<tr align="center">可以让整行居中
<td align="center">可以让某个格子居中
工具/原料:
电脑:戴尔3670、电脑系统:Windows 10专业版、软件版本:excel 2007。
1、在电脑桌面空白处按鼠标右键,选择新建选项下的创建excel工作表。
2、重命名文件名称。
3、打开新创建的excel工作表,选择好表格需要的行列数,点击鼠标右键,选择”设置单元格格式“。
4、进入边框窗口,选择预置下的”无边框“和”内框“,并点击确定按钮。
5、选中第一行的表格,点击鼠标右键,选择”设置单元格格式“。
6、选择对齐窗口,勾选”合并单元格“,并点击确定按钮。
7、选中所有表格,按鼠标右键,选择”设置单元格格式“。
8、选择对齐窗口,将水平对齐和垂直对齐都选择为”居中“,然后点击确定按钮,这样我们在表格中输入的文字都会显示在中间的位置。
9、现在只要输入表格内容,点击保存即可。
不能实现
只能实现左对齐或者右对齐
但不能两边都对齐
网页与平常我们用WORD浏览的文档是不同的
不能两边都对齐
也许你可以试试居中对齐
text-align:
center
不过它只会将内容居中,但不会将两边都对齐
回答完毕
a 标签本身默认类似 css中display: inline, 即:内联元素,没有回车符。
这时,任何对a元素的配置,均无法让a标签内的文字居中对齐。只能影响 a标签整体对齐。
了解a标签的默认状态后,就很容易去用css修改它:
<a href="#" style="display: block; text-align: center;">测试</a>
显然,这时候标签内容居中了,但是,a标签占了整行内容。
如果期望仍与以前一样并不独占一行,可以修改它,让它显示为行内块元素:既符合内联元素特点,又符合块元素特点。
前面 <a href="#" style="display: inline-block; text-align: center; background: red; width: 100px;">测试</a> 后面
这里最好设置宽度,否则,和默认的情况是差不多的(当然,也可以设置padding-left 和padding-right, 甚至是height等等)。
有时候,IE较低的版本对inline-block支持度不够好。虽然非必要,但,在css中可以添加:
display: inline-block; text-align: center; background: red; width: 100px; _display: inline; zoom: 1;
display前加下划线为非标准css,IE可以识别它,其他符合W3C标准的浏览器会忽略这个设置。因此,通常情况下,也可以利用这个办法来精细的分别为不同的浏览器在同一css中进行区别设置。
有几种解决办法。
1、添加样式text-align: center; 内容居中。
2、给表单一个容器DIV,然后给DIV添加居中的样式。margin:0 auto ;
如果以上办法不能解决。可能是有一些兼容的问题、或者是受前面内容的影响。
那可以在表单的前面添加一个去除浮动的样式。
clear:both
比如这个例子: 就给表单form添加了一个容器table,并给table设置align=“center"居中的样式。
<table align="center" width="500" border="0" cellpadding="2" cellspacing="0"><caption align="center"><h2>LAMP学员基本信息</h2></caption>
<form action="serverphp" method="post">
<tr> <!-- 使用输入域定义姓名输入框 --->
<th>姓名:</th>
<td ><input type="text" name="username" size="20" /></td>
</tr>
<tr> <!-- 使用单选按钮域定义性别输入框 -->
<th>性别:</th>
<td>
<input type="radio" name="sex" value="1" checked="checked" />男
<input type="radio" name="sex" value="2" />女
<input type="radio" name="sex" value="3" />保密
</td>
</tr>
<tr> <!-- 使用下拉列表域定义学历输入框 -->
<th>学历:</th>
<td>
<select name="edu">
<option>--请选择--</option>
<option value="1">高中</option>
<option value="2">大专</option>
<option value="3">本科</option>
<option value="4">研究生</option>
<option value="5">其他</option>
</select>
</td>
</tr>
<tr> <!-- 使用复选框按钮域定义选修课程输入框 -->
<th>选修课程:</th>
<td>
<input type="checkbox" name="course[]" value="4">Linux
<input type="checkbox" name="course[]" value="5">Apache
<input type="checkbox" name="course[]" value="6">Mysql
<input type="checkbox" name="course[]" value="7">PHP
</td>
</tr>
<tr> <!-- 使用多行输入框定义自我[评价输入框 -->
<th>自我评价:</th>
<td><textarea name="eval" rows="4" cols="40"></textarea></td>
</tr>
<tr> <!-- 定义提交和重置两个按钮-->
<td colspan="2" align="center">
<input type="submit" name="submit" value="提交">
<input type="reset" name="reset" value="重置">
</td>
</tr>
</form>
</table>
第一种表格文字快捷居中方法,选择你要居中的表格,可以选择当个或者全部,然后点击鼠标右键,选择右键菜单下的单元格对齐方式中,选择九种对齐方式最中间的一个就可以了。
第二种表格文字快捷居中方法是使用表格和边框工具,word2003默认是不会显示表格和边框工具的,需要我们手动调用出来。依次点击视图菜单→工具栏→表格和边框,就可以调出表格和边框工具。也可以直接点击word工具栏的表格和边框工具图标。调出表格和边框工具后,如第一步一样,选择中部居中的按钮即可。
第三种方法是进入表格属性窗口,选定需要居中的单元格,右键查看表格属性,选择单元格垂直对齐方式为居中就可以了。
欢迎分享,转载请注明来源:内存溢出
微信扫一扫
支付宝扫一扫
评论列表(0条)